#60e853 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#60e853 is composed of 37.6% red, 91% green and 32.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 58.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 64.2% yellow and 9% black. It has a hue angle of 114.8 degrees, a saturation of 76.4% and a lightness of 61.8%. #60e853 color hex could be obtained by blending #c0ffa6 with #00d100. Closest websafe color is: #66ff66.

#60e853 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#60e853 has RGB values of R:96, G:232, B:83 and CMYK values of C:0.59, M:0, Y:0.64, K:0.09. Its decimal value is 6350931.

Shades and Tints of #60e853
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000100 is the darkest color, while #f0fdef is the lightest one.

Tones of #60e853
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#98a597 is the less saturated color, while #4dff3d is the most saturated one.
